    Anbar is demanding the allocation of funds for the reconstruction of damaged bridges on the international road

    11:22 - 07/10/2017


    [You must be registered and logged in to see this link.]
    Information / Anbar ..
    The Anbar provincial council on Saturday called on the federal government to allocate funds to rebuild damaged bridges on the international highway after the contract with the American company to secure the international road connecting Anbar with three neighboring countries failed.
    A member of the provincial council Naim al-Ka'ud said in a statement to Al-Maaloumah that "the percentage of reconstruction of infrastructure in the liberated cities of Anbar is weak and negligible in some areas because the federal government did not launch the financial budget for the province, which negatively affected the start of rebuilding the destroyed infrastructure Fully".
    He added that "the reconstruction of bridges and the network of roads and necessary supplies for the international highway is still pending on the grounds of obstacles prevented the signing of the contract between the Ministry of Transport and the US company to rehabilitate the international highway."
    Al-Kaoud said that "a large number of bridges have not been directly reconstruction, which negatively affects the movement of movement from one area to another up to the international highway." Ending 12 /
